<h2>Platform Architecture and Core Technology</h2>

<h3>AI-Powered Language Analysis Engine</h3>

<p>
At the heart of Textio's platform lies a sophisticated AI engine trained
on over <strong>one billion HR documents</strong>, representing one of the
most comprehensive datasets in the human resources technology space. This
massive training corpus enables the platform to understand nuanced
language patterns, cultural implications, and the subtle ways that word
choice influences candidate perception and application behavior.
</p>

<p>
The platform employs <strong>30+ specialized AI models</strong> that work in
concert to analyze different aspects of recruitment communications. These models
evaluate not only explicit bias but also implicit language patterns that might
discourage certain demographic groups from applying. The system continuously
learns from new data, adding approximately <strong
>10 million new records monthly</strong
>, ensuring that its recommendations remain current and relevant to
evolving workplace dynamics.
</p>

<p>
Textio's AI architecture distinguishes itself through its focus on <strong
>purpose-built HR intelligence</strong
> rather than general-purpose language models. This specialization allows the
platform to understand context-specific challenges in recruitment communications,
such as the difference between language that attracts senior executives versus
entry-level candidates, or the subtle variations in tone that resonate with
different cultural backgrounds.
</p>

<h3>Textio Recruiting: Bias-Free Job Posting Optimization</h3>

<p>
Textio's recruiting module represents the platform's flagship offering,
designed to eliminate unconscious bias in job postings and recruitment
communications. The system analyzes job descriptions in real-time,
identifying language that might inadvertently exclude qualified candidates
based on gender, age, ethnicity, or other protected characteristics.
</p>

<p>
The <strong>Gender Meter</strong> feature provides immediate visual feedback
on language that might skew toward masculine or feminine coded words. Research
has consistently shown that job postings containing masculine-coded language
(such as "aggressive," "competitive," or "dominant") tend to discourage women
from applying, while feminine-coded language can have the opposite effect on
male candidates. Textio's AI identifies these patterns and suggests neutral
alternatives that maintain the job's requirements while broadening its appeal.
</p>

<p>
Beyond gender-based language, the platform addresses age bias, educational
elitism, and cultural exclusion. For example, phrases like "digital
native" or "recent graduate" might discourage older candidates, while
requirements for "prestigious university" degrees can exclude qualified
candidates from diverse educational backgrounds. Textio's suggestions help
organizations focus on essential qualifications while removing barriers
that don't correlate with job performance.
</p>

<h3>Textio Feedback: Performance Review Enhancement</h3>

<p>
Extending beyond recruitment, Textio's feedback module addresses bias in
performance reviews and employee communications. Research has shown that
performance evaluations often contain unconscious bias that can impact
career advancement, particularly for women and minority employees.
Textio's AI analyzes feedback language to identify potentially biased
phrases and suggests more equitable alternatives.
</p>

<p>
The platform recognizes patterns such as gender-specific language in
performance reviews (women more likely to receive feedback about
"communication style" while men receive feedback about "strategic
thinking"), cultural bias in evaluation criteria, and inconsistent
standards across different employee groups. By providing real-time
guidance, Textio helps managers deliver more equitable and actionable
feedback.
</p>

<h2>Business Model and Market Positioning</h2>

<h3>Enterprise-Focused Pricing Strategy</h3>

<p>
Textio's business model reflects its positioning as an enterprise-grade
solution for medium to large organizations. The platform employs a
subscription-based pricing structure with costs typically ranging from <strong
>$15,000 to $30,000 annually</strong
>, depending on organization size and feature requirements. This pricing
strategy positions Textio as a premium solution that requires significant
organizational commitment to diversity and inclusion initiatives.
</p>
